# Prepare a test database; unlink the existing database and recreate it with
# the initial data. This method is called at the beginning of test programs.
# The functionality implemented here is specific to SQLite, as that's probably
# only going to be used for tests. If you're testing against Oracle databases
# where setup is going to take a lot more steps than unlinking and recreating,
# you might want to prepare a test database beforehand and leave this method
# empty, so the same database is reused for many tests.
sub test_setup {
my $self = shift;
if (-e $self->dbname) {
unlink $self->dbname
or throw Error::Hierarchy::Internal::CustomMessage(
custom_message => sprintf "can't unlink %s: %s\n",
$self->dbname, $!
);
}
$self->connect;
$self->setup;
}
sub last_id {
my $self = shift;
$self->dbh->func('last_insert_rowid');
}
